Transaction 420bbe3a91e2c543534548d101aa4586c6996cf81d6e04eadc83076f55fbd6fa
1 Input
1 Output
-
420bbe3a91e2c543534548d101aa4586c6996cf81d6e04eadc83076f55fbd6fa:0
- value
- 373035
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e1f2c858ddd3bcca19d19b385361698824839f81 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MbhszbauzFTp2eQEpLrW5yX7QfUR9En93